Precision of Displayed Values
The precision of the energy and rate values displayed on the control
screen are factory preset to within ±5% of a calibrated standard. The
energy of every pulse is monitored by two internal detectors to ensure that
no safety hazard is caused by failure of a single component. If the
delivered system energy deviates from the commanded parameters by
more than 20%, you are notified and can continue lasing following
acknowledgment. Following 5 such occurrences in a single session this
becomes a fatal error and lasing cannot continue (laser shuts down).
Space Requirements
Position the laser console a minimum of 50 centimeters (20 inches) from
walls, furniture, or other equipment.
Specifications
Specifications are subject to change without notice.
Treatment Beam
NOTE:
When using a 32A configuration the average maximum power will be
limited in order to meet the maximum current limits.
Laser Medium/Energy Source
Holmium:YAG crystal rod
Wavelength
2.1 µm
Laser Mode
Pulsed
Maximum Average Power
120 W
Pulse Energy
0.2 – 6 J
Pulse Frequency
5 - 80 Hz
Max Pulse Duration
1300 µs
US FDA CDRH laser classification:
Class IV
European EN 60825 laser classification:
Class 4
